The person who takes the photo holds the copyright to it. Publishing it on the Web is no different than print as far as copyright. Images on the Web are not public domain, even if they do not carry the copyright notation.
A photo of a logo does not give the owner of the photo the rights to replicate the logo. Those rights may be held by a successor company or in the public domain. Copyrighting old logos in the public domain is possible, but it is not a lock on ownership. Litigation could prove that copyright invalid. But the cost of the litigation would probably be more than the actual commercial value of the copyright.
It will be interesting to watch the way that copyright issues are handled on the youtube.com Web site. It appears that copyright material is regularly posted there without permission.
